About Stephanie Moore Paul:
At the heart of my work is a simple belief: when people feel supported, connected, and inspired, organizations thrive. My passion lies in helping people grow, creating inclusive cultures, and managing programs that deliver real impact, whether in corporate settings, nonprofits, or community-driven projects.
Experience
For 15+ years I’ve led initiatives that bring this to life. Whether it’s reducing turnover, launching leadership development programs, or building employee experience strategies that strengthen culture.
I’ve worked across corporate, retail, and community-focused environments, leading training and engagement programs that touched 160+ locations and thousands of employees. Along the way, I’ve built a reputation as a bridge-builder, someone who partners with HR, leadership, and employees alike to create programs that balance organizational goals with human needs.
Career Highlights Include:
> Reducing Store Manager turnover by 35% in one year through structured engagement programs.
> Designing and rolling out training initiatives across 160+ locations, standardizing development and strengthening culture.
> Leading cross-functional projects with HR, IT, Operations, and Payroll to streamline processes and improve employee experience.
Education
Bachelor of Arts, Work & Family Studies | University of Windsor
